[Barcelona, Spain, March 2, 2026] At Huawei Product & Solution Launch during MWC Barcelona 2026, George Gao, President of Huawei Cloud Core Network Product Line, unveiled the AgenticCore solution. Designed for AI-centric networks in the agent era, AgenticCore helps operators modernize and strengthen their main services—voice, mobile Internet, and home broadband—and accelerate the evolution toward an agent network featuring terminal-network-business synergy.

As agent capabilities rapidly expand across terminals and applications, AI is driving the upgrade of operators’ essential services to better meet the differentiated, personalized experience requirements of individuals, families, and enterprises.
AgenticCore supports this transformation by introducing a more intelligent, user-centric service model. It builds user-centric memory, and interprets both B2C and B2H service intent. This helps operators enrich user experience. Looking ahead to a future with hundreds of billions of interconnected agents, AgenticCore provides skill-based routing to ensure efficient agent communication, while strengthening service awareness and agent connectivity to support an agent network with terminal-network-business synergy.
“Huawei is committed to supporting operators in their service transformation,” said George Gao. “AgenticCore provides three service-enabling solutions, two terminal-network-business synergy capabilities, and one intelligent infrastructure for efficient cross-domain and cross-ecosystem collaboration between agents.”
Three Service-Enabling Solutions to Reshape Operators’ Main Services
AI Calling is the industry’s first AI noise cancellation solution for all generations of mobile communication in all scenarios, making every call crystal-clear. It enables interactive calls to eliminate speech communication barriers and handle multiple tasks through just one call.
The Intelligent Personalized Experience (IPE) solution differentiates experiences by user or service. This helps operators pivot from traffic monetization to experience monetization.
The AI home hub provides proactive, emotional services. It can deliver emotional support for the elderly, and smart learning assistance for children.
Two Terminal-Network-Business Synergy Capabilities to Enhance Service Experience
Artificial Intelligence Service Function (AISF): provides user-centric service agents to integrate B2C and B2H services. This helps operators improve their primary service experience.
Agent Communication Network (ACN): The agent-based routing architecture enables terminal-network-business synergy across various domains and ecosystems. This allows operators to flexibly expand AI services and develop robust network services based on this architecture.
Intelligent Infrastructure Ready in Advance, Facilitating Smooth Network Evolution
The intelligent infrastructure gets ready in advance, offering diverse computing power, terabit-level inference bandwidth, and agent-based autonomous troubleshooting. It lays a solid foundation for AgenticCore evolution.
George Gao stated that AgenticCore embodies the pivot towards future agent communication networks. Huawei will collaborate with operators and industry partners to help operators reshape their main services, and accelerate the evolution to terminal-network-business synergy with AI service enablement, agent communication, and ready intelligent infrastructure.
